RE: [orbit-dev] David Williams vote summary

Hm...

is there anything that forces us to have the decision made so 
quickly? 

The call for vote was on Friday 8pm CET. I find it great that
such a large number of Orbit committers have given their +1 
vote over the weekend until 10am CET, but putting it into 
the records that there was no 0 or -1 vote just over the weekend 
seems a bit odd.

In my opinion, it would seem more natural to have a week pass 
before declaring the result, unless there are pressing issues.
I'm not at all against David, and I extremely appreciate his
expertise, effort and thoughtfulness. I further assume that
there are good reasons for Jeff to resign, though I have also
much appreciated his "final word" and crisp decision on things.
Has anybody else even been asked whether he'd want to assume
leadership? 

Furthermore, in terms of Orbit, I suspect that the activity 
counting is not correct. I'm listed as "inactive" which is 
understandable in terms of commits, since the libs under my 
custody haven't changed; but I have been active on the 
mailing list, have immediately voted whenever possible,
updated the Wiki and been active on Bugzilla.

http://www.eclipse.org/projects/project_summary.php?projectid=tools.orbi
t

Sorry, but this process doesn't seem as open and transparent
as it should be. Again, if there are pressing needs to expedite
this, I'm OK with David. If not, I'm in favor of doing this
properly.
